This review is from: Fujifilm FinePix J20 10MP Digital Camera with 3x Optical Zoom (Electronics)
My first fuji film camera. I ordered the black J20- the price is great I got mine new for 105$ w/ free shipping. (I also added a transcend 4GB/class 6 SDHC card & lowepro apex 20AW case.)
I really like the styling, "ultra compact" small size, & 2.7" 230K pixel LCD. Wish it had a longer zoom. It's just an easy to use point & shoot that fills my needs for mostly taking family pics. 10MP is probably overkill though as most of my prints will be in the 4x6, 5x7 and 8x10 sizes (assuming true photo quality of 300 ppi). I can't wait to try the video mode out, I'll post more later. update: the 640x480 video w/ sound was big & clear, not small and choppy like I expected, w/ my 4GB card the recording time says 50min. To access the video mode you have to select it via the menu, there is no button on the camera itself. The shutter button on top starts/stops the video. Update 2 (after 1 month): I'm a little disappointed in the pics now, because so many I take seem to be just slightly out of focus. Not sure if this has to do with the lens itself or lack of optical image stabilization. Also, there is some shutter lag about 2-3 seconds, which can really ruin the shot you were hoping to get. Ive also had some issues recently where it wouldnt turn on, but removing the battery for a second then reinstalling then it would work.

This review is from: Fujifilm FinePix J20 10MP Digital Camera with 3x Optical Zoom (Electronics)
this camera is quite small, easy to use, and has a big screen. wall charger works fast (1-2 hours for the initial charge)
however, the flash is VERY BRIGHT, and washes out close items. it has a 3-4 second lag between pushing the button and taking the picture, unless you halfway depress the button to focus before you shoot (still takes a couple seconds, even then). also, it can't seem to handle sunny days, at least not on the 'auto' setting. a lot of the pictures came out blurry, and the stabilization setting can't be used at the same time as other settings. maybe i just didn't play with all the settings enough, but the lag time is what did it for me. i'm returning the camera and getting something else, even if i have to pay a little more =( very disappointing, but i guess you get what you pay for.

This review is from: Fujifilm FinePix J20 10MP Digital Camera with 3x Optical Zoom (Electronics)
I received this camera for Father's Day and love it. I already own a Fujifilm SLR-type camera for more serious photography. However, I wanted a compact point and shoot for family photographs at restaurants, birthday parties, etc. With a more sophisticated camera it is nearly impossible to hand your camera to a waitress or stranger and ask them to take a group photo. When you do the photos often come out blurry, etc. Since this camera fits easily into my pants or shirt pocket, I can take it anywhere. In most instances, you would be hard pressed to tell the difference between the photos taken with my SLR type camera and this one. The different settings (e.g. "beach" and "fireworks")are intuitive and actually work as advertised. For me, this camera has three strong points: (1) it is the smallest, most compact camera I could find without having to pay two or three hundred dollars; (2) the viewing screen is quite large (my wife and daughter have more expensive Kodaks with much smaller viewing screens); and (3)it can be used right out of the box without the need for reading instruction booklets. I would agree with another reviewer that the lag time between pushing the button and the time the flash goes off takes a little getting used to. However, tell your subjects that you are going to take the picture on "three" and push the button on "two" and that takes care of the problem.
